Thanks to @Cen Tex's postings here I got some meat glue awhile back. Finally got a chance to try it out. I brined a couple pork tenderloins, then let them dry overnight. This morning I glued them together, head to tail, wrapped in plastic wrap, and back in the fridge. Did a rub of some sort we had in the pantry. Turned out really nice, cooked evenly throughout. Hard to tell from a cross-section cut that it was 2 pieces of meat originally.
I needed a bit more glue along the edges, but for a first try I was pretty happy with it.
